About this Event
Please join Domino Foundation's forum Interracial Adoption for Grandparents & Family. As parents, we cannot do this job alone! We need the support of grandparents and extended family. But they need to understand racism, the inherent trauma of adoption, and how to properly address issues of race and identity.
Join a gathering of interracial adoption grandparents and extended family to learn, make connection, and build community while breaking bread together. Facilitated by founders of the Domino Foundation, Curtis & Melody Linton, this will be an informative session for all involved. We will also have an adult interracial adoptee (TRA) share their story of adoption, birth family, and identity.
A light dinner will be served at this in-person event that offers a safe space for grandparents and extended family to ask questions, learn about language, discuss challenges, and build mutual understanding. Whatever your understanding or the age of your adopted grandchild, join Domino as we address these issues in a safe and honest forum.
